What problem does it solve?

Constraint Specification provides a structured framework to codify how AI outputs should look, including format, length, tone, and content boundaries, reducing drift and rework across prompts and teams.

Core Features & Use Cases

  • Format constraints: enforce output structure, headings, required fields, data types, and schemas.
  • Length constraints: control word counts, section proportions, and maximum/minimum bounds.
  • Content & tone constraints: specify topics to include/exclude, required elements, and voice guidelines.
  • Quality constraints: ensure accuracy, completeness, and actionable recommendations.
  • Use Case: apply constraints to product briefs, design docs, or customer communications to standardize outputs and facilitate evaluation.
